Step 1: Obtain Your Transaction Hash (TxHash)
- Log in to your AI Prop Trader Dashboard.
- Navigate to Payout History / Withdrawals.
- Locate your processed request and copy the 66-character Transaction Hash (TxHash) (e.g.,
0x8f2a4b1c9e3d7a6b...).
Step 2: Open a Blockchain Explorer
Depending on the network used for your stablecoin payout, navigate to a public block explorer:
- For Ethereum Mainnet: Etherscan.io
- For Polygon/Layer-2: Polygonscan.com or Polkascan
Step 3: Query the TxHash
- Paste the copied TxHash into the explorer’s search bar and hit Search.
- The explorer will pull up the exact, immutable transaction record directly from the global ledger nodes.
Step 4: Audit Key Transaction Details
To ensure the payout is fully verified, check the following fields:
- Status: Must show
SUCCESS(highlighted in green). - From: The verified AI Prop Treasury Vault smart contract address.
- To: Your exact recipient wallet address.
- Tokens Transferred: The exact amount of USDT or USDC matching your requested payout amount.
